Title: The development of underwater lighting using fibre optic

Abstract: Underwater Lighting is the most important part in swimming pool but nowadays the underwater lighting has many disadvantages. This project deals with advanced underwater lightning using fibre optic. It presents two sensors that ultrasonic sensor and light dependent resistor (LDR) for make the circuit function with situation. Its operation is based on microcontroller Arduino Uno R3 programmed in C language. The ultrasonic sensor and light dependent resistor (LDR) are interfaced to the ports of the Arduino with the help of AT commands. When the light dependent resistor (LDR) detect the dark situation, it will turn on the white lamp (indicator). As the same, when the ultrasonic sensor detects any obstacles (human) the fibre optic lamp in the swimming will light on. This project is expected to ease people in swimming and thus saving money.
